| Object Number | P56A |
| Current Location | Collections Storage |
| Culture | Iban |
| Provenience | Borneo | Sarawak |
| Date Made | Before 1897 |
| Section | Oceanian |
| Materials | Wood | Metal |
| Description | Arm ring (one of a pair). Carved tapang wood inlaid with lead. Simpai. Dark wood, light inlays in form of paired spirals between which are rows of circles and triangles. See also P63. |
| Outside Diameter | 8.89 cm |
| Credit Line | Gift of Dr. William H. Furness 3rd., 1898 |
